toady

/ˈtəʊdɪ/
(pl.-ies)
1
a person who behaves obsequiously to someone important
谄媚者, 马屁精。
2
Australian term for PUFFERFISH.
〈澳〉 同PUFFERFISH.
(-ies, -ied)no obj.
act in an obsequious way
拍马, 奉承, 谄媚:

she imagined him toadying to his rich clients.

她想像他正对他那些有钱的客户溜须拍马。

派生词

toadyish

adjective

toadyism

noun
词源
early 19th cent.: said to be a contraction of toad-eater, a charlatan's assistant who ate toads; toads were regarded as poisonous, and the assistant's survival was thought to be due to the efficacy of the charlatan's remedy.
